Default bassani true-dual

i have a 99 ss and i really want the bassani true-dual catback, right now the car has eibach sportline springs, and i know that they are not the best but they were free. my question is if i get the bassani catback will i have alot of scraping problems until i have a chance to upgrade to a better spring/shock combo. right now i really dont have no issues scraping eventhough its really low. any help will be apprecited.
